Course content
This unique course combines the disciplines of oncoplastic and aesthetic breast surgery. Delivered entirely online, our course is designed to provide surgeons the world-over with access to high-quality education in onco-aesthetic breast surgery. Using training techniques developed over eleven years by a specialist educational team at Norwich Medical School, our course is comprised of six core modules. Each module will allow you to acquire CPD accreditation supporting your professional appraisal, and can also be used to build towards a Postgraduate Certificate or Postgraduate Diploma award in Onco-Aesthetic Breast Surgery. This challenging and rewarding programme has a flexible structure designed around the working lives of busy surgical practitioners. It is facilitated by our dedicated Virtual Learning Environment (VLE), which hosts a thriving online community of students and senior specialists from all over the world.
Students on this programme will be considered for unpaid observership positions in oncoplastic surgery in the UK. You may also be eligible to undertake local breast surgery fellowships in your country of residence, where available. It will be your own responsibility to arrange and pay for your travel and accommodation for any trip, and to ensure you have any required visas in place.
